TAMPIN, July 27 — Prime Minister Datuk Seri Anwar Ibrahim has dismissed claims that his administration is neglecting the interests of the Bumiputera community, particularly...
From the original report
Anwar said that after taking office in 2022, his administration moved to address the declining amount of Malay reserve land in the capital.
“Since Independence in 1957, no new Malay reserve land had been created in Kuala Lumpur. Existing land was simply being sold off.
